## Onboarding: Date Localization in Calverly

Calverly renders all dates through the `locdate` service; never format dates in app code. If on-call and `locdate` is down, users see ISO fallbacks — that's expected, don't page the i18n team. To restart the service you must unlock its config store, which requires the recovery passphrase below.

strongbox words: druath-quenael

## Artifact Signing — SDK Parity Notes (Weekly Sync)

Kestrel SDK for Android reached parity with the Swift client this sprint: offline queueing, batched telemetry, and retry semantics now match. Both SDKs ship as signed artifacts from the same pipeline. Remaining gap: background sync throttling, targeted next sprint. Verify both release bundles before tagging. Both artifacts validate against the shared signing key below.

signing key of kawig-fafog = bky19_6Fypv1qws7J8qJtaYjX

Meeting notes — transport briefing, 14 May

Discussed the crate of survey instruments bound for the Pellham ridge site. Theodolites calibrated Tuesday; crate sealed and weatherproofed. Coordinator to schedule a morning run to avoid the gravel road after rain. Driver carries the calibration certificates, not the site office. Hand-over instruction for the courier follows below.

handover note for yawig-tagug: the ralael eliion courier leaves the ulaax frair olidor ledger at gate 3456 under passcode 367212